Elden Ring Dragon Locations: Dragons are one of the many enemies you’ll fight in Elden Ring. They can be found in many places in the game, and you’ll have to fight them. Dragon Hearts will be given to you when you find and kill them.
You can then use these hearts at the Church of Dragon Communion and the Cathedral of Dragon Communion to make Dragon Incantations with the seats you got from these places.
